yukta - regulated; ÄhÄra - eating; vihÄrasya - recreation; yukta - regulated; ceá¹£á¹asya - of one who works for maintenance; karmasu - in discharging duties; yukta - regulated; svapna-avabodhasya - sleep and wakefulness; yogaḥ - practice of yoga; bhavati - becomes; duḥkha-hÄ - diminishing pains.
Extravagance in the matter of eating, sleeping, defending and mating – which are demands of the body – can block advancement in the practice of yoga. As far as eating is concerned, it can be regulated only when one is practiced to take and accept prasÄdam, sanctiï¬ed food. Lord Kṛṣṇa is offered, according to the Bhagavad-gÄ«tÄ (9.26), vegetables, flowers, fruits, grains, milk, etc. In this way, a person in Kṛṣṇa consciousness becomes automatically trained not to accept food not meant for human consumption, or not in the category of goodness. As far as sleeping is concerned, a Kṛṣṇa conscious person is always alert in the discharge of his duties in Kṛṣṇa consciousness, and therefore any unnecessary time spent sleeping is considered a great loss. Avyartha-kÄlatvam: a Kṛṣṇa conscious person cannot bear to pass a minute of his life without being engaged in the service of the Lord. Therefore, his sleeping is kept to a minimum. His ideal in this respect is ÅšrÄ«la RÅ«pa GosvÄmÄ«, who was always engaged in the service of Kṛṣṇa and who could not sleep more than two hours a day, and sometimes not even that. ṬhÄkura HaridÄsa would not even accept prasÄdam nor even sleep for a moment without ï¬nishing his daily routine of chanting with his beads three hundred thousand names. As far as work is concerned, a Kṛṣṇa conscious person does not do anything which is not connected with Kṛṣṇa’s interest, and thus his work is always regulated and is untainted by sense gratiï¬cation. Since there is no question of sense gratiï¬cation, there is no material leisure for a person in Kṛṣṇa consciousness. And because he is regulated in all his work, speech, sleep, wakefulness and all other bodily activities, there is no material misery for him.
